引言随着信息技术的飞速发展,数据库系统在各个行业中扮演着越来越重要的角色。Ubuntu Linux作为一个功能强大、易于使用的操作系统,已经成为许多数据库系统部署的首选平台。本文将为您提供一份实战指南...
随着信息技术的飞速发展,数据库系统在各个行业中扮演着越来越重要的角色。Ubuntu Linux作为一个功能强大、易于使用的操作系统,已经成为许多数据库系统部署的首选平台。本文将为您提供一份实战指南,帮助您在Ubuntu Linux上轻松管理数据库系统。
Ubuntu Linux是一个基于Debian的免费和开源操作系统,以其稳定性、安全性和易于使用而闻名。它拥有庞大的用户社区和丰富的软件资源,使得在Ubuntu上部署和管理数据库系统变得相对简单。
sudo apt-get update
sudo apt-get install -y software-properties-common
sudo add-apt-repository "deb http://repo.mysql.com/apt/ubuntu $(lsb_release -cs) mysql-5.7"
sudo apt-get updatesudo apt-get install mysql-serversudo systemctl start mysqlsudo apt-get update
sudo apt-get install -y gnupg2
sudo apt-get install -y apt-transport-https
sudo sh -c 'echo "deb http://apt.postgresql.org/pub/repos/apt $(lsb_release -cs)-pgdg main" | tee /etc/apt/sources.list.d/pgdg.list'
sudo apt-get updatesudo apt-get install postgresql-12sudo systemctl start postgresqlsudo apt-get update
sudo apt-get install gnupg
sudo apt-key adv --keyserver hkp://keyserver.ubuntu.com:80 --recv 7F0CEB10
echo "deb http://repo.mongodb.org/apt/ubuntu bionic/mongodb-org/4.2 multiverse" | sudo tee /etc/apt/sources.list.d/mongodb-org-4.2.list
sudo apt-get updatesudo apt-get install -y mongodb-orgsudo systemctl start mongodb对于所有数据库系统,定期备份是确保数据安全的重要措施。以下是一些常见的备份和恢复命令:
MySQL:
mysqldump -u root -p database_name > backup_file.sqlmysql -u root -p database_name < backup_file.sqlPostgreSQL:
pg_dump -U username database_name > backup_file.sqlpsql -U username database_name < backup_file.sqlMongoDB:
mongodumpmongorestore数据库性能优化是确保系统稳定运行的关键。以下是一些常见的优化方法:
数据库安全是保护数据免受未授权访问和损坏的关键。以下是一些常见的安全措施:
通过以上实战指南,您应该能够在Ubuntu Linux上轻松安装和管理数据库系统。随着经验的积累,您将能够更好地优化和扩展您的数据库系统,以满足不断增长的业务需求。